Novel Particulate Production Processes to Create Unique Security Materials

Particles are frequently used to impart security features to high value items. These particles are typically produced by traditional methods, and therefore the security must be derived from the chemical composition of the particles rather than the particle production process. Here, we present new and difficult-to-reproduce particle production processes based on spray pyrolysis that can produce unique particles and features that are dependent on the use of these new-to-the-world processes and process trade secrets. This process has been utilized to make security materials ranging from spherical up-convertors to ink-jettable phosphors to unique composition infrared phosphors. Specifically a number of luminescent materials are described that exhibit unique luminescent characteristics that can be incorporated into security applications using machine-readable spectroscopic detection systems.
